GoNoodle: Grogu’s Big Dream

From the team at GoNoodle, watch LEGO Star Wars Grogu in this charming short, who may wish he were a little bit taller, but probably doesn’t want to be a baller, own a rabbit in a hat with a bat or a six-four Impala.

After a snack evades his reach, Grogu dreams about what it would be like if he was much bigger.
